TIPS
In today’s data-driven world, SQL performance directly impacts application speed, user experience, developer productivity, and infrastructure costs. Whether you’re a MySQL developer or part of a SQL Server team, mastering SQL database performance tuning is no longer optional—it's a competitive advantage.
This guide provides a comprehensive overview of the SQL performance tool landscape, touching on terms like sql server performance testing, sql performance tools, and even sql query analyzer download, helping you find the best strategies for your environment.
The Persistent Challenge of SQL Performance
Why is SQL performance tuning an ongoing battle?
📈 Data Growth: Tables get bigger, and once-fast queries slow down.
🧩 Query Complexity: Modern queries often include multiple joins, subqueries, and intricate logic.
🔧 Schema Evolution: Schema changes can disrupt indexing or introduce inefficiencies.
👥 Concurrency: High user load causes locking, blocking, and resource contention.
🖥️ Infrastructure Constraints: Poor hardware setups or suboptimal cloud configs can throttle performance.
Manual tuning is possible—but it demands time, deep expertise, and the right tools.
The Toolkit: Exploring SQL Performance Tools
There’s no one-size-fits-all. Here’s a breakdown of major tool categories developers and DBAs use to monitor and optimize performance.
1. Database Clients & IDEs
Function: Interfaces for writing and executing SQL, browsing schema objects, formatting code.
Examples: Tools searched under
online database client, or with keywords likesql complete download.Performance Role: Some IDEs suggest better syntax or completion logic, helping you write more efficient code from the start.
➡️ Not core for tuning, but helpful for cleaner, faster queries.
2. Performance Monitoring Tools
Function: Track live performance metrics (CPU, memory, I/O, sessions, slow queries).
Examples: SolarWinds, New Relic, Datadog (SQL APMs).
SEO Tie-in: Keywords like
database performance tools,sql server performance testing.
✅ Helps identify early performance degradation, alerts on threshold breaches, and establishes baselines.
3. Query Analyzers & Tuning Advisors
Function: Analyze SQL execution plans, identify bottlenecks, and offer recommendations (e.g., indexing, rewrites).
Examples: SQL Server Management Studio (SSMS), MySQL Workbench EXPLAIN, and advanced commercial advisors.
SEO Tie-in: Highly relevant to
sql query analyzer download,sql performance tools.
🔍 Most effective way to pinpoint why a query is slow—and how to fix it.
4. Load Testing Tools
Function: Simulate real-world user traffic to test database behavior under stress.
Examples: Apache JMeter, HammerDB, custom scripts.
SEO Tie-in: Critical to
sql server performance testing.
⚙️ Helps validate whether optimization strategies hold up under scale.
Beyond Monitoring: Gaining True “SQL Insights”
Raw metrics are just the beginning. Real optimization requires deeper insights, like:
Analyzing execution plans
Understanding index usage/misuse
Recognizing anti-patterns in SQL logic
🧠 Pro tip: Tools that help interpret plans and recommend fixes can massively cut down tuning time.
The Role of AI in Modern SQL Optimization
AI is changing the game for SQL performance.
🔍 Smarter Analysis
AI can spot subtle patterns across massive logs and plans that human DBAs might miss.
📊 Predictive Tuning
AI models forecast performance outcomes of changes before you implement them.
💡 Automated Suggestions
AI recommends context-aware indexes or query rewrites.
🗣️ Natural Language SQL
AI tools like AI2sql let users ask questions in plain English—generating optimized SQL in return.
Considerations for MySQL Developers & SQL Server Users
SQL tuning tools vary between engines. Here’s a quick reference:
MySQL
Native Tools: Performance Schema, EXPLAIN, MySQL Workbench.
Common Add-ons: Percona Toolkit, PMM (Percona Monitoring & Management).
SQL Server
Native Tools: Query Store, Execution Plans, Dynamic Management Views (DMVs), SQL Profiler, Extended Events.
Commercial Add-ons: Redgate SQL Monitor, SolarWinds DPA.
📌 While many tools are cross-platform, understanding your DB-specific options is key.
Conclusion: Invest in Performance Proactively
Database performance isn’t something you fix once—it’s a continuous investment in:
App responsiveness
Developer efficiency
Scalability
Infrastructure cost optimization
By combining performance monitoring, query analysis, load testing, and AI-powered tools like AI2sql, you equip yourself with everything needed to:
Detect bottlenecks early
Tune queries efficiently
Reduce cloud costs
Empower developers with productivity-enhancing SQL support
AI2sql, for example, plays a pivotal role in complementing your performance stack by:
Generating optimized queries instantly
Reducing manual query-writing effort
Freeing up time to focus on tuning and diagnostics






